I am Going to have my surg Date set 8-16-07 For the lap band . My question is After surg how much protein can you tolerate? Do many people end up having to have a lot of supplents or are you able to eat enough on your own. :wacko:

I was told to take in 60 grams of Protein a day. A lot of it will depend on you personally and your band. If you are not getting enough by eating alone, you can supplement with a shake. Using a program like fitday.com can help you plan your meals and how many nutrients you are getting on a daily basis.

Welcome! Glad to have you here!

Welcome to the board. I try to eat 70 g of protein a day. My doctor said I must take a daily vitamin and calcium supplement. I also take Omega 3, fiber caps and glucosamine/chondroitin. I find that the fiber is necessary even with consumption of fruits and veggies.
